Cox Bay Beach Resort
Tofino
At Cox Bay Beach Resort, where the West Coast of Vancouver Island meets the full might of the Pacific Ocean, nature envelops you in a spiritual way. Powerful winter storms inspire awe while summer calm instills a sense of peace and tranquility. Cox Bay Beach Resort offers forty West Coast decor one and two-bedroom beach house suites. The resort also boasts a well-appointed common-use fitness centre, sauna, outdoor hot tub overlooking the beach, a wi-fi-enabled lounge with an expansive stone fireplace, and an elevated look-out pavilion where guests can sit, read and enjoy the unrivaled views of Cox Bay Beach. Nestled next to Pacific Rim National Park and situated within Clayoquot Sound, only a seven minute drive to the world-famous village of Tofino, Cox Bay Beach Resort provides easy access for exploring all the magnificence this World Heritage site has to offer.

From the heart of British Columbia's Okanagan Valley, welcome to Gray Monk Estate Winery, which was established in 1972 by George and Trudy Heiss. Working with the Heiss family, Gray Monk is now proudly owned and operated by Andrew Peller Limited. The Gray Monk Estate is comprised of 25 acres of lush vineyards overlooking Okanagan Lake, in addition to premium grapes sourced throughout the Okanagan Valley, to produce some of the world's finest wines.

Pheasant Glen Golf Resort 18 hole par 72 championship golf course at Qualicum Beach on Vancouver Island at the foot of Majestic Mount Arrowsmith. Host of the 2006 BC Men's Mid Amateur, 2007 BC Women's Amateur and Senior Women's Amateur, 2008 RCGA Men's Mid Amateur Championships. Golf BC Director says "the 3 toughest finishing holes in BC." 6900 yards of Championship Golf in a walkable natural setting. Five sets of tees from 4800 yards to 6900 and rated 73.5 from the Tournament tee. The course offers challenges to both novice & experienced players.
